Effect of various weed management practices on wheat productivity under new alluvial zone
Author(s): D. MUKHERJEE
Abstract: A field experiment was conducted at District Seed Farm (AB Block), Kalyani under Bidhan Chandra KrishiViswavidyalaya during winter season of 2014 and 2015 in upland situation to study the effect of various weed management practices on the growth and yield of wheat. The experiment was carried out in a randomized block design with fourteen treatments in three replications. Amongst various integrated weed management practices, total weed density and dry weight at 30 days after sowing (DAS) lowest observed with the hoeing (20 DAS) + fenoxaprop ethyl @ 100g a.i.ha-1, and showed parity with the stale seed bed fb 2,4 DEE @ 750 g a.i ha-1 and pendimethalin + hoeing at 20 DAS. However at 60 DAS, minimum weed population registered with hoeing (20 DAS) + metribuzin @175 g a.i.ha-1, and was at par with the hoeing (20 DAS) + sulfosulfuran @ 25 g a.i ha-1 and stale seed bed fb 2,4 DEE @ 750 g a.i ha-1. Total dry weight of weed at 60 DAS, least found with the hoeing (20 DAS) + metribuzin @175 g a.i.ha-1 and statistically similar with the stale seed bed fb 2,4 DEE @ 750g a.i. ha-1, and notably better to all other treatments. LAI was considerably affected by various weed control measures and maximum LAI at 50 and 70 DAS, registered with the weed free situation and its showed parity with the hoeing (20 DAS) + metribuzin @175 g a.i.ha-1, and considerably better to all other set of treatments. Amid various yield attributing characters, highest number of effective tillers registered with the weed free situation, and was at par with the hoeing (20 DAS) + sulfosulfuran @ 25 g a.i.ha-1, hoeing (20 DAS) + metribuzin @175g a.i.ha-1 and stale seed bed fb 2,4 DEE @ 750 g a.i.ha-1). Highest grain yield was observed with the weed free situation (3.92 t ha-1), and was at par with the hoeing (20 DAS) + metribuzin @175 g a.i.ha-1(3.78 t ha-1) and hoeing (20 DAS) + sulfosulfuran @ 25 g a.i.ha-1 (3.56 t ha-1). Nutrient uptake by crop and weeds, were significantly influenced by various treatments and maximum nutrient absorbed by weed free and hoeing (20 DAS) + metribuzin (@175 g a.i.ha-1). Amongst various treatments, highest B:C ratio recorded with the hoeing (20 DAS) + metribuzin @175 g a.i.ha-1 (2.03) and was closely followed by stale seed bed fb 2,4 DEE @ 750g a.i.ha-1 (2.01).
